Popular Hedge Plants

 

 

When changing a garden with rich hedge ranges, it's important to think about popular hedge plants such as Yew, Thuja, Laurel, and Photinia due to their special attributes and advantages.

 

Yew (Taxus) is extremely respected for its durability and thick, green development, making it a prime option for sustaining landscapes.

 

Thuja is kept in mind for its evergreen foliage and robust winter season durability.

 

Photinia adds seasonal vibrancy with red leaves that darken in time, producing dynamic visual appeal.

 

Laurel offers rapid development and aromatic, broad leaves, perfect for fast privacy.

 

Additionally, Bamboo is an outstanding choice for atmosphere, using a low-maintenance, winter-hardy alternative that improves the garden's aesthetic with its elegant, swaying canes.

 

These choices accommodate a variety of horticultural needs and choices.

Planting and Maintenance Tips

 

 

For a successful hedge, careful preparation of the planting area is important. Make sure the soil has proper pH and drainage to support strong root development.

 

Space the plants properly for the picked types. Water the hedge regularly during its preliminary development phase, adjusting as needed with seasonal modifications.

 

Implement a methodical insect control and illness avoidance strategy, using natural or chemical treatments when essential. Regularly examine for aphids, termites, and fungal infections.

 

Apply mulch to keep wetness and reduce weeds. Seasonal pruning promotes dense growth and air flow, vital for plant health.

 

Following these standards will help you cultivate a vibrant, well-kept hedge that improves the charm of your garden.

Choosing the Right Hedge

 

 

Picking the Right Hedge

 

Choosing the appropriate hedge includes assessing factors such as fully grown height, foliage density, and ecological resilience. Effective hedge plant selection requires comprehending each species' development qualities and site-specific adaptability.

 

For instance, Yew (Taxus) provides excellent durability and dense development, while Thuja is notable for its winter season durability. In addition, considering upkeep requirements is important; fast-growing species like Laurel or Privet demand routine trimming, whereas low-maintenance alternatives like Bamboo or Ivy might be more effective for those seeking very little upkeep.

 

Ecological aspects such as soil type, light accessibility, and wetness conditions ought to likewise assist the selection procedure. This careful method makes sure the chosen hedges will prosper, providing both aesthetic and practical benefits to the garden landscape.

Frequently Asked Questions

 

 

How Long Does It Take for Hedge Plants to Establish?

 

 

Hedge plants typically require one to three years to become fully established, with the precise period varying by species and growing conditions.

 

Efficient care during this crucial period is essential for robust growth. Constant watering, alert weed control, and proper fertilizer application are essential in promoting strong root advancement.

 

For example, fast-growing species like Laurel may develop faster, while slower-growing ranges such as Yew might take longer. Diligent maintenance accelerates the facility procedure, leading to dense and healthy hedges.

 

What Are the Finest Hedge Plants for Personal Privacy?

 

 

The question of the very best hedge plants for privacy includes assessing evergreen and deciduous choices.

 

Evergreen hedges like Thuja, Laurel, and Cypress provide year-round protection, making sure continuous privacy.

 

On the other hand, deciduous hedges such as Beech provide seasonal privacy, shedding leaves in colder months.

 

Secret maintenance tips for personal privacy hedges consist of regular cutting, fertilizing in spring, and appropriate spacing-- typically 2 to 3 plants per meter.

 

In addition, consistent watering and thorough weed elimination are crucial for promoting healthy, thick growth.

How Do I Prevent Insects in My Hedge Plants?

 

 

To prevent insects in hedge plants, utilize natural insect control techniques and keep correct hedge care. Present helpful pests like ladybugs, which victimize damaging bugs, to develop a well balanced environment.

 

Frequently check your hedges for indications of invasion and without delay get rid of any afflicted parts to avoid the spread. Guarantee the health of your hedges by applying balanced fertilizers and providing adequate water.

 

Make use of mulching to maintain soil wetness and appropriate spacing to decrease plant stress and promote robust development. These practices jointly help in reducing pest concerns and keeping a healthy hedge.
